Season 1, Episode 29: What You Sow is What You Reap: A Guide to Respect

In the final, powerful conclusion to the three-part series on respect, Dark Cancer provides an essential guide to identifying toxic, disrespectful behaviors from others and concludes with a positive, actionable plan to show respect in your own life.

This episode is a masterclass in setting boundaries and fostering healthy relationships. The host details the key red flags of disrespect you should never ignore, including people who turn the tables on you, are never there for you, talk behind your back, and treat you differently in public.

The conversation culminates in a profound lesson: everything starts and ends with self-respect. You must earn respect, and it can never be commanded. To close the series, the host provides five simple but powerful ways to actively show respect and gratitude to others: Listen, Encourage, Congratulate, Be Helpful, and Say Thank You.
